Thanks John! The only drawback I have seen if you can call it that is the lens that it comes with. Albeit OK, there are better lenses by far that Canon, Sigma & Tamron makes for it, but the plastic construction of the lens that comes with it is sub standard when you look at taking filters on and off of it. The plastic threads doesn't make it easy to remove filters. Now the one thing you can do is put a UV filter on it at the beginning to solve this problem because then you have something with metal thread for any future filters to add and remove.
